Which description best defines Time Phased Force and Development Data (TPFDD)?

Explanation:
Time Phased Force and Deployment Data describes a time-based plan that shows exactly how and when forces, personnel, and cargo will move to an operational theater. It includes time-phased force data, non-unit related cargo and personnel data, and movement data, all arranged to designate the deployment order and sequencing. This detailed sequencing lets planners coordinate airlift, sealift, and sustainment and provides a clear guide for executing the deployment. It isn’t just a budget document, doesn’t focus only on weather or terrain, and isn’t simply a logistics readiness report.
